- Back Soon: In the wake of his wife’s death, Logan (Windham Beacham) becomes fast friends with Gil (Matthew Montgomery). But after a drunken night together ends with the two straight men sharing a steamy bed, the two must reexamine their sexual identities as they forge a new relationship.
- Save Me: Mark (Chad Allen) is a young gay man who’s hit rock bottom. Gayle (Judith Light) and her husband, Ted (Stephen Lang), welcome him to Genesis House, a Christian haven for men like Mark to get on the right path — the straight path. When Mark’s mentor, Scott (Robert Gant), becomes too intimate, Gayle and Ted must face some uncomfortable realities. Only Mark and Scott know where their future lives will take them beyond Genesis House.
